Saeshnikov / Linux-monitoring-utility

MIT License
2 stars 0 forks source link

prototype: Incorrect mkdir option in Makefile #114

Closed denis-koptev closed 3 months ago

denis-koptev commented 3 months ago
root@platform-dev:~/Linux-monitoring-utility/prototype# DESTDIR=$(pwd)/dest make install
mkdir -d /root/Linux-monitoring-utility/prototype/dest/etc/lmu || true
mkdir: invalid option -- 'd'
Try 'mkdir --help' for more information.
mkdir -d /root/Linux-monitoring-utility/prototype/dest/usr/bin || true
mkdir: invalid option -- 'd'
Try 'mkdir --help' for more information.
cp /root/Linux-monitoring-utility/prototype/configs/defaultConfig.yaml /root/Linux-monitoring-utility/prototype/dest/etc/lmu/lmuConfig.yaml
cp: cannot create regular file '/root/Linux-monitoring-utility/prototype/dest/etc/lmu/lmuConfig.yaml': No such file or directory
make: *** [Makefile:25: install] Error 1

You should use mkdir -p but not mkdir -d to create all nested folders